French Influencer Lena Mahfouf Launches Charity Run for Gironde Fire Victims
French influencer Léna Mahfouf, known online as Léna Situations, has initiated a fundraising campaign to support victims of the recent fires in Gironde. In her August vlog, published on YouTube on Sunday, August 2nd, Mahfouf announced a partnership with the athletic brand Asics. According to the agreement, Asics will donate €1,000 for every kilometer run by participants in her challenge. Mahfouf has set a goal of raising €31,000 through this initiative. Furthermore, she has pledged to personally match the total amount raised, effectively doubling the funds available for disaster relief.
